I got to show you something in the Book of Acts. Acts chapter 16 verse 30 And let them out and say sir, what must I do to be saved now this is dealing with Paul and the Philippian jailer When Paul and Silas was cast into prison The jailer heard Paul and Silas singing and praising God Something happened to this Philippian jailer when he heard Paul and Silas singing and Watch this. In Acts 16 in verse 25, and at midnight, Paul and Silas prayed and sang praises unto God, watch, and the prisoners heard them. And suddenly there was a great earthquake, so that the foundation of the prisons was shaken, and immediately all the doors were opened, and everyone's band was loose. Now this prisoner that kept Paul and Silas, he have never seen this kind of stuff happen with no prisoners that he had bound before. These two men come in this prison. They're in there singing and praising God An earthquake happened the doors open and the chains fall off people's hands And he's thinking what kind of people we got locked up in here So verse 29 he called for light and sprang in and came trembling watch this and fell down before paul and solace Now he's asking the question Sir, what must I do to be saved? Let me pause right here Why would this Philippian jailer ask a question if he knew what to do? Why would he ask, what must I do to be saved if he knew what to do to be saved? So apparently he didn't know. Let me show you about altercars. I'm going to kind of hook this together here. He's asking a question. I want to get right, but I don't know how. So what must I do for my life to change think of people that may come to churches They're sitting there tired of being in darkness Tired of being bound, but don't know how to come out So this Philippian is asking the question. So what must I do to be saved? Meaning he want to know Apparently he didn't know why I asked the question you already have the answer for And this said believe on the lord jesus christ watch this and thou shall be saved in thy house verse 32 And they spake unto him the word of the lord now paul went into detail Explaining to this philippian jailer What to believe? Believe that jesus died Believe jesus was buried Believe jesus rose again believe that jesus is alive right now Believe that Jesus will change your life if you invite him to come in So after Paul broke it down to the Philippian jailer this man was saved.
